- Remind your child to drink at least 8 glasses of water each day.
- (Student athletes should consume even more during their sport's season).
- Dehydration is a big problem in Arizona.
Signs of dehydration can include:headaches, dizziness, nausea, sleepiness and problems paying attention in class.- Vision screenings and glasses are available through The Lions Club if your child qualifies. There is a minimal copay.
